Output 65cbdbf5ef7417074d160edccbc536e237b7576779eae78296c05bc485502944:3

value
2500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70623d0adfd3c04298c659e8d6ce5afa637ab3c8 OP_EQUALVERIFY OP_CHECKSIG
address
1BFENDJ6rAUszf9Rg2h4EysN7JUi3SraGC
transaction
65cbdbf5ef7417074d160edccbc536e237b7576779eae78296c05bc485502944
confirmations
422865
spent
true